Trying to determine bad harness or Rtek issue

Heres what i have so far, I can manually supply voltage and ground to the bar and it works properly, hooked up to the vehicle's harness it doesn't work at all. I checked for power and have supply power, when checking for ground I have a little over a volt on the ground side. I pin tested the each wire and made sure no shorts to any other wires were found and all grounds from the Rtek are solid. I don't have another computer around to swap out and was wondering if anyone else has had this issue?
